“社群(community)”是神学、哲学、社会学、社会政治学等学科的热议话题之一,文学作品也在关注它的“生存”状况。霍桑长篇小说《红字》是较早讨论“社群”的重要文本。它用事实和虚构相结合的手法构建了一个美国17世纪初期理想社会原型——“波士顿社群”:自由与平等、民主与自治、共享信念和价值观、友爱和责任感,阐明“社群”的构建、维护和治理及其之于个人和社会发展的重要性。分析文学中的“社群”形态,不仅可以丰富它在上述诸学科中的意义维度,而且具有重要的文学史学意义和美学价值。
